Transaction ab745066055e5926c97767ea58443fd7177c6901586da8abdcd8bde33b01f547

2 Input
2 Outputs
  • ab745066055e5926c97767ea58443fd7177c6901586da8abdcd8bde33b01f547:0
  • value  64410
    address  15gTU2EvXZBdmfsEpBhTZiEvtNCiK8XtMC
  • ab745066055e5926c97767ea58443fd7177c6901586da8abdcd8bde33b01f547:1
  • value  1541000
    address  3HkzPMLs7PKLpHeNy7cAG5B8tc64eWu2RF